What Is A Smart Hotel? Key Systems That Power Modern Hospitality

What is a smart hotel

Direct Answer:

A smart hotel is a property that uses IoT (Internet of Things) devices, automation, and AI to streamline hotel operations and deliver a seamless guest experience. Smart hotels connect room controls, access systems, check-in processes, and energy management on a centralized platform, mainly the property management system, reducing manual work for staff while giving guests more convenience and control over their stay.

How Smart Hotel Automation Works

Smart hotel automation works by connecting IoT devices to a cloud-based platform. When a guest or staff member takes an action, like checking in, unlocking a door, or turning on the lights, data flows through the network in real time and updates a centralized management dashboard.

A smart hotel automation system follows a clear sequence behind the scenes:

  • A guest or staff member acts (unlocks a door or checks in at a kiosk).
  • The IoT device sends data to the hotel’s network instantly.
  • The data passes through a cloud system or software layer.
  • Hotel management receives live updates on a centralized dashboard. 
 

The Guest Journey in a Smart Hotel

  1. The guest arrives and checks in at a self-check-in kiosk.
  2. Scans their ID or passport and enters their booking reference.
  3. Receives an RFID card or mobile digital key.
  4. Unlocks their room by entering the provided passcode.
  5. Enjoys a personalized stay: automated lighting, temperature, and room controls await.
 

The whole operation relies on a property management system (PMS), which acts as the central brain connecting every device and department seamlessly.

Smart Access Control Systems

Smart hotel access control replaces physical metal keys with RFID cards and digital keys, such as passcodes. These systems reduce lost-key incidents, prevent unauthorized entry, and provide both staff and guests with faster, more secure room access.

Traditional key management creates real problems for hotel operators:

  • Guests lose physical keys, and staff have to reissue them.
  • Disputes arise over unauthorized entry claims.
  • There’s no reliable way to track who accessed a room and when.

 

Smart hotel locks with RFID technology and mobile key access solve all of these issues directly.

 

Benefits for Hotel Operations

  • Clear entry permissions for guests and staff reduce security risks.
  • Time-limited RFID cards expire automatically at check-out; no manual deactivation needed.
  • Digital audit trails let staff monitor real-time access logs remotely and resolve disputes quickly.
 

Benefits for Guests

  • Fast, keyless entry without queuing at the front desk.
  • Mobile keys that can’t be duplicated give genuine peace of mind.
  • Far fewer front desk calls are related to lost or faulty keys.
 

Smart access control is typically the first system hotels implement when transitioning to a smart hotel model, and it delivers visible positive results from day one.

Hotel Energy Management Systems That Cut Costs and Support Sustainability

 A hotel Energy Management System (EMS) automatically controls lighting, heating, and cooling based on real-time room occupancy. This reduces energy waste in empty rooms and lowers utility costs significantly, typically by 20–30% in occupied hotels.

Energy is one of the highest operating costs in hotel management. An Energy Management System (EMS) addresses this directly by automating power use across the entire property.

 

 

How the EMS Works: 4 Key Stages

Occupancy Signals: Motion sensors detect whether a room is occupied or empty. When a guest leaves, the system dims lights and reduces temperature automatically. When they return, it restores comfort settings within seconds.

 

Temperature Setpoints: The EMS calculates precise cooling and heating schedules based on occupancy status, time of day, and location zone so rooms are always at the right temperature when guests arrive.

 

Scheduling: The system links to the hotel’s master calendar. Once a guest checks out, the room automatically switches to energy-saving mode until the next booking activates it.

 

Zone Control: The property is divided into zones, each managed by its own sensors and controllers. Common areas, corridors, and back-of-house spaces are optimized independently from guest rooms.

 

Monitoring energy patterns via the PMS dashboard helps you spot usage anomalies and make data-driven decisions about your property’s sustainability performance.

Smart Housekeeping and Maintenance Systems

Smart housekeeping systems automate task assignment for cleaning and maintenance staff based on real-time room status. When a guest checks out, the system immediately notifies the relevant team,  reducing turnaround time and keeping room availability accurate.

Getting rooms turned around quickly between check-outs and check-ins is a constant challenge, especially in high-occupancy periods.

 

Smart housekeeping systems solve this by integrating with the PMS to create a real-time workflow between departments.

 

How It Works in Practice

  • The PMS detects a check-out and automatically generates a cleaning assignment.
  • Housekeeping staff receive the task on their mobile devices instantly.
  • Staff update room status in real time; no more manual calls to the front desk.
  • Maintenance issues flagged by guests are automatically delivered to the engineering team.
 

The outcome: fewer out-of-order rooms, faster response to guest complaints, and a team that always knows what needs to be done next.

What Affects the Cost of a Smart Hotel Conversion?

No two properties are the same. These are the main factors that drive your total investment up or down:

  • Scope of systems: Smart hotel door locks alone cost far less than a full room automation setup with a self-check-in kiosk and PMS integration
  • Number of rooms and access points: More rooms and other areas mean more devices and more installation work
  • Existing infrastructure: Older buildings may need rewiring or network upgrades before smart devices can be installed reliably
  • PMS compatibility: If your current property management system needs custom integration work, that adds cost and time
  • Supplier and after-sales support: Ongoing technical support, spare parts, and warranty coverage affect your total cost of ownership, not just the upfront price

How to Convert an Existing Hotel to a Smart Hotel (Step-by-Step)

To convert an existing hotel into a smart hotel, start with smart access control. The smart access delivers the fastest ROI with the least disruption. Then layer in room automation, integrate with your PMS, and train your team before going fully live. Most properties can complete a phased rollout in 3 to 6 months.

The biggest mistake hotel owners make is thinking they need to change everything at once.

 

The truth is, you don’t have to. Approaching phase-by-phase is smarter, lower risk, and easier to budget for.

 

The 5-phase Smart Hotel Conversion Roadmap includes the following:

Phase 1: Infrastructure Audit (Week 1–2)

Before buying a single device, assess what you already have.

  • Wi-Fi coverage: Smart devices need a stable, property-wide network. A weak network connection will cause system failures.
  • Existing door hardware: Check whether current door frames are compatible with smart hotel door lock models (most standard hotel doors are).
  • Current PMS: Identify whether your property management system has open APIs for third-party integration.
  • Power points and wiring: Smart switches and sensors need the right electrical setup behind the walls.
 

This step prevents expensive surprises during installation.

 

Phase 2: Start with Smart Access Control (Month 1)

Smart door locks are the highest-ROI starting point for any hotel.

 

They eliminate the biggest daily pain points immediately:

  • No more lost key cards or physical keys
  • No more front desk queues for re-issuance
  • Digital audit trails for every room entry to avoid disputes
  • Remote access management for staff on a single platform

 

For Malaysian hotel properties, RFID card locks and keypad locks are the most widely adopted starting point. Mobile key access through Wi-Fi is growing, particularly in mid-range to boutique properties.

 

Phase 3: Add Room Automation (Month 2–3)

Once access control is running smoothly, extend smart technology into the rooms themselves.

 

Key systems to add at this stage:

  • Energy-saving switches: Automatically cut power when the room is unoccupied
  • Smart lighting control:  Scene-based lighting that guests can adjust via a smartphone app or a tablet without calling the front desk
  • Air conditioning automation: Connect the AC to occupancy sensors to reduce unnecessary cooling

 

These systems work together to lower your electricity bill, one of the highest operating costs in any hotel property.

 

Phase 4: Integrate with Your PMS (Month 3–4)

A smart hotel only reaches its full potential when all systems are linked to each other.

 

Property Management System (PMS) integration allows the following:

  • Automatic key activation on check-in
  • Automatic key deactivation on check-out
  • Real-time room status updates for housekeeping
  • Consolidated reporting across operations

 

This is where a supplier’s technical support capability matters most. Integration work requires expertise and ongoing troubleshooting after go-live. Always confirm this before signing a contract.

 

Phase 5: Staff Training and Go-Live (Month 5–6)

Technology only works smoothly if your team knows how to use it.

 

Before going fully live:

  • Train front desk staff on the management dashboard
  • Run drills on manual override procedures (for power failures or system errors)
  • Establish a clear protocol for guest-facing issues (e.g., guest can’t unlock their room at 2 am)
  • Confirm your supplier’s response time for support calls

 

The most common implementation failure isn’t technical; it’s a team that wasn’t trained properly before launch. Budget time for staff onboarding alongside hardware installation.

Smart Hotels in Malaysia: What's Different About the Local Market

The Malaysian smart hotel market is primarily driven by mid-range and budget properties,  not five-star luxury chains. Local hotel owners prioritise cost-effectiveness, reliable after-sales support, and fast ROI over premium brand names. The most in-demand systems are smart door locks, energy automation, and self-check-in kiosks.

Most global articles on smart hotels talk about robot butlers and AI concierges in China or Tokyo.

 

That’s not the reality for the majority of hotel owners in Malaysia, and it shouldn’t set your expectations.

 

The Malaysian Hospitality Market Is Unique

Malaysia has a large and growing mid-tier and independent hotel segment. These properties operate on tighter margins than luxury chains. 

 

Thus, every hotel automation technology investment needs to justify itself operationally.

 

Key differences in the Malaysian smart hotel market:

  • Budget and mid-range properties lead adoption: not 5-star hotels. From boutique hotels in Penang to business hotels in KL and other states, the demand is coming from properties with 30 to 200 rooms. 
  • After-sales support is a deciding factor: A supplier that disappears after the installation is a serious business risk. 24/6 after-sales support, spare parts availability, and responsive technical teams are non-negotiable.
  • ROI timelines matter: Malaysian hotel owners typically expect a payback period of 12 to 36 months. Technology that doesn’t demonstrate a clear return struggles to get budget approval.
  • Multi-development thinking: Many Malaysian hotels continue to grow. They want systems that scale, standardize, and can be managed on a unified platform.

What Are the Disadvantages and Challenges of Smart Hotels?

Even though smart hotels do offer benefits, they also come with certain challenges.

 

However, don’t feel worried, as you can always plan to avoid the issues.

 

1. High Upfront Cost for Smaller Properties

Smart hotel technology requires meaningful capital investment upfront. For a 30-room independent hotel operating on thin margins, even a basic rollout requires careful financial planning.

 

The risk: Hotel owners underestimate the total cost by focusing only on hardware price, not installation, integration, training, and ongoing maintenance.

 

The mitigation: Start with one system (smart hotel door locks), prove the ROI in 6 to 12 months, then expand. A phased approach protects cash flow.

 

2. Guest Learning Curve: Especially for Older Travellers

Not every guest is comfortable with digital keys, kiosks, or app-based room controls.

 

Guests who struggle with the technology often blame the hotel, not themselves. Complaints from guests who prefer traditional approaches lead to negative reviews and front-desk calls that defeat the purpose of automation.

 

The mitigation: Always maintain a manual override or backup option. A back-up mechanical key for RFID card issues, for example, solves 90% of guest access problems without staff involvement.

 

3. Internet Dependency

Smart hotel systems rely on a stable network to function. Power outages, Wi-Fi failures, or server downtime can disrupt:

  • Room access (if locks are cloud-dependent)
  • PMS synchronisation
  • Energy management automation
  • Check-in kiosk operation
 

The mitigation: Choose systems that continue to operate offline when the connection drops. Always confirm this with your supplier before purchasing.

 

4. Staff Resistance and Training Gaps

Front desk staff who’ve worked the same way for years may resist new systems, especially if training is rushed or inadequate.

 

Common patterns include staff reverting to manual processes “because it’s faster,” which undermines the entire automation investment.

 

The mitigation: Involve your team early in the process and have a discussion with them. Position the smart automation technology as a tool that makes their job easier (fewer key card complaints, less manual data entry), not a threat to their role.

 

5. Integration Complexity Between Systems

A smart lock from one supplier, a PMS from another, and a room automation system from a third party don’t automatically connect as a whole. Integration requires:

  • Compatible APIs or middleware
  • Technical expertise from at least one party
  • Ongoing support if the integration breaks after a software update
 

The risk: A beautiful system on paper that doesn’t work in practice because the components can’t communicate reliably.

 

The mitigation: Choose a supplier who can supply or integrate multiple systems under a single contract, with accountability for end-to-end performance. Ask specifically: “Who is responsible if the smart lock doesn’t sync with the PMS after check-in?”

Frequently Asked QUestions

What is the difference between a smart hotel and a regular hotel?

A smart hotel uses IoT devices, AI, and automation to connect systems like room controls, access management, check-in, and energy management into one centralized platform. A regular hotel manages these processes manually through its manpower.

What technology is used in a smart hotel?

Smart hotels typically use self-check-in kiosks, RFID or mobile digital keys, smart room controls (lighting, AC, curtains), a Property Management System (PMS), an Energy Management System (EMS), and CCTV security systems, all connected via an IoT network.

How do smart hotels improve guest experience?

Smart hotels reduce wait times at check-in, allow guests to control their room environment from a tablet or phone, and enable faster responses to maintenance or service requests, resulting in a more convenient, personalized, and comfortable stay.

Do smart hotels save energy?

Yes. Smart Energy Management Systems (EMS) can reduce hotel energy consumption by automatically switching off lighting and HVAC in unoccupied rooms. Studies show smart energy systems can cut hotel utility costs by 20–30%.

Are smart hotel systems expensive to implement?

The upfront cost varies depending on the property size and systems chosen. However, the long-term savings from energy reduction, lower staffing costs, and improved guest retention typically deliver a strong return on investment within 2–3 years.

What is a smart hotel room?

A smart hotel room is a guest room equipped with connected devices. including automated lighting, voice or app-controlled air conditioning, smart curtains, in-room tablets, and digital lock access, so that guests can adjust to their preferences.
